Seven reputed Sri Lankan IT companies participated in the Sri Lanka pavilion at the CEBIT Australia 2019 Exhibition, which was held on from 29-31 October at the International Convention Centre, Sydney, Australia.

CEBIT Australia 2019 was a new look at newly imagined technology in Australia, which helped to promote business and IT knowledge sharing technology, connecting people to people, as well as changing the way you do business.

The Export Development Board (EDB), the Information and Communication Technologies Authority (ICTA), and the Consulate General Office in Sydney jointly organised three other events parallel to this exhibition for exposure, such as two B2B meetings and an awareness program for the visiting Sri Lanka delegation at Macquarie University, Sydney and University of Technology, Sydney (UTS), to get insights into modern technology and usage of information technology in Australia. Additionally, the Consulate General Office in Sydney organised a business networking B2B meeting with Australian IT companies for the visiting Sri Lankan IT/BPM delegation on Wednesday 30 October at Tattersalls Club, Sydney, Australia.

IT companies of Sri Lanka, Consul General M.H.M.N. Bandara, Consul (Commerce) Abdul Raheen and ICTA Project Manager Nilan Thimbiripola also participated in these events.
